Episode Synopsis
It's May 29th, and on this day in 1955, Elvis performed two shows in Texas—an afternoon performance at the North Side Coliseum in Fort Worth and an evening show at the Sportatorium in Dallas. These concerts were part of his busy schedule during his rise to fame. Fast forward to 1963, on this day, Elvis made an interesting choice as Priscilla graduated high school. Instead of attending the ceremony, he waited for her in his car and brought her back to Graceland, where a special graduation party had been arranged for her. Then, in 1967, Elvis and Priscilla hosted a second wedding reception at Graceland for friends and family, complete with green and white decorations, a cake from Monte's Catering Service, and music by Tony Barrasso. After the event, Elvis went to the Memphian Theater to unwind with a movie. These milestones reflect key moments in both Elvis's career and personal life, showing his busy performance schedule and unique personal decisions.
